Babymoon first meal at a Marine City Chinese restaurant: Bueokgan
In short
Bueokgan Chinese Marine City Branch is an ocean-view Chinese restaurant on Marine City 3-ro in Haeundae, Busan. For the first meal of a babymoon trip with a wife in her final month of pregnancy, the writer ordered suran ganjajang (jajangmyeon topped with a poached egg), seafood jjamppong and a small black vinegar pork tenderloin tangsuyuk at a window seat, and the small tangsuyuk arrived in such a mountain of a portion that they asked twice if it was really the small size. With an outlet at every table and the sea in full view, Bueokgan is an easy Haeundae spot for a relaxed meal.

Inside Bueokgan: private rooms and an outlet at every table
The interior of Bueokgan Chinese Marine City Branch is spacious and comfortable, with no sense of being cramped. I was wide-eyed at the luxurious décor that felt straight out of mainland China.

Suran ganjajang, seafood jjamppong and black vinegar tangsuyuk (small)
After carefully looking over the menu, we ordered one bowl of suran ganjajang (jajangmyeon topped with a poached egg), one spicy seafood jjamppong, and one small black vinegar pork tenderloin tangsuyuk. The food arrived shortly after, and the presentation was fantastic. The banchan (side dishes) that came first were clean and simple, no clutter!

I took a big bite of the jajangmyeon, looked up at the sea, and felt an overwhelming wave of happiness.

Breaking open the savory poached egg and mixing it into the noodles with the ganjajang sauce gave it incredible depth of flavor — I couldn't put my chopsticks down.
The seafood jjamppong was amazing too, packed generously with fresh seafood, so the broth was wonderfully refreshing and spicy. One spoonful of that fiery broth and all my travel fatigue melted away, haha. At first glance the seafood looks scarce, but there's a ton hiding underneath, so I'd recommend eating from the bottom up, haha.
And the biggest surprise of all was the black vinegar pork tenderloin tangsuyuk. We definitely ordered the small size, but it came piled up like a mountain on the plate — the portion was massive. I even asked the server again, 'Is this really the small size?' haha. The crispy, chewy texture surprised me a second time.
